And your legacy storage device that is workable, follow the below instruction to turn SMBv1 protocol back in Windows 10: Open Control Panel. Click on Programs. Click on Turn Windows features on or off link. Expand the SMB 1.0/CIFS File Sharing Support option. Check the SMB 1.0/CIFS Client option. Click the OK button. Click the Restart now button.

Jul 13, 2019 · On your computer, open Control Panel. Click Programs. Click on Turn Windows features on or off link. Expand the SMB 1.0/CIFS File Sharing Support option. Check the box SMB 1.0/CIFS Client. Click the OK button. Restart the computer now. An alternate method to enable SMB1 Protocol is via PowerShell. Here is how you do it.
